Making Them Work: A Designer’s Perspective

Simply having a great asset isn’t enough; using it thoughtfully is what separates good design from great design. When incorporating the 2 Girl Gnomes Handing Flower set, consider these practical tips to ensure they enhance your project’s professionalism and impact.

First, think about visual hierarchy and pairing. These gnomes are detailed, expressive characters—they are a display element. They work best when paired with clean, simple typography. A friendly sans serif font for body text or a simple serif font for a classic look will complement them without competing for attention. Avoid using overly ornate script fonts or busy handwritten fonts directly alongside them, as it can create visual clutter and hurt readability. Let the gnomes be the stars, supported by a clean typographic cast.

Second, respect the medium. The product description includes a critical note: Colors may vary slightly due to different color monitors. This is a universal truth in digital design. What looks soft pink on your screen might print as a more vibrant salmon on a ceramic mug. Always do a print proof for physical products. Order a sample mug, a single pillow, or a test sheet of stickers to check color accuracy and detail sharpness before committing to a full production run. This step is non-negotiable for maintaining brand consistency and professional standards.

Finally, leverage the file specifications for quality. At 1300x1500 pixels and 300 DPI, these PNGs are high-resolution assets suitable for most print applications without pixelation. The transparent backgrounds are essential for seamless layering in your design software. Ensure you have a program that can handle these files—like Adobe Photoshop, Illustrator, Canva Pro, or Affinity Designer—to place them perfectly into your layouts, whether you’re designing a logo for a local florist or crafting packaging design for a boutique soap brand.
